District office rejects GW campus plan
The mayor's Office of Planning recommended in a report Friday that the Board of Zoning Adjustment deny GW's campus plan because the plan does not conform to District code.

GW's incoming class is more interested in learning and discussing politics than the general college freshman population, according to surveys of the high school habits of college freshmen conducted by the Chronicle of Higher Education and GW.
GW students and staff took to the Quad Saturday afternoon to eat free food, grab giveaways and watch rap group Cypress Hill perform its classic hip-hop hits. Program Board's annual Fall Fest was - by most student accounts - a success.
Legal experts said Columbia Plaza management may have overstepped its legal bounds by increasing rent up to 40 percent for some residents and requiring students to sign a notice when new roommates move in.
